Yammer is an enterprise social network established to foster team collaboration, empower employees, and drive business transformation. It enables employees to collaborate in real time across departments, geographies, and business applications. It also helps them create groups to collaborate on projects and share and edit documents.
The service of yammer.com can be accessed through the web, desktop, and mobile devices including iPhone, iPad, Windows Phone, Android, and Blackberry, enabling a “virtual office” that employees can plug into while on-the-go. Additionally, Yammer can be easily integrated with other systems such as Microsoft SharePoint, creating a social layer across all enterprise applications.
Yammer has secured more than 7 million users, including employees from 85 percent of the Fortune 500 companies. Founded in 2008, Yammer is now a part of Microsoft.
